Mailjoy is an email management app that aims to simplify and organize your inbox. It has features to unsubscribe from newsletters, schedule emails, and create task lists based on messages.
Platformly is a SaaS platform that allows companies to easily build customized web applications without coding. It provides a drag-and-drop interface to design workflows, databases, UI/UX, and integrations. Key features include forms, reports, dashboards, permissions, and APIs.
